circt/lib
Martin Erhart 9efc2e7572
[LLHD] Let WaitOp observe plain values instead of signals (#7528)
This is necessary to lower the moore dialect's always_comb and always_latch without introducing helper signals. It also allows for more mem2reg at the LLHD level.
2024-08-19 17:36:10 +01:00
..
Analysis [Scheduling] Replace macro use in problem definitions (#7320) 2024-07-30 22:23:43 +02:00
Bindings [OM] Add ListType C API and Python bindings. (#7490) 2024-08-09 13:53:25 -06:00
CAPI [HW][CAPI] Add a function to get an empty `InnerSymAttr` 2024-08-13 13:02:32 +08:00
Conversion [LLHD] Let WaitOp observe plain values instead of signals (#7528) 2024-08-19 17:36:10 +01:00
Dialect [LLHD] Let WaitOp observe plain values instead of signals (#7528) 2024-08-19 17:36:10 +01:00
Firtool [firtool] run CheckRecursiveInstantiation pass 2024-08-15 11:00:54 -07:00
Reduce Bump LLVM (#7223) 2024-06-26 13:19:37 -07:00
Scheduling [Calyx][OM][Pipeline] Use free variants of isa/cast/dyn_cast 2024-04-28 16:53:58 +02:00
Support [Moore] Support four-valued integers in ConstantOp (#7463) 2024-08-08 10:38:33 -07:00
Target [HGLDD] Quiet unused warnings for operator<< in release build. 2024-05-30 12:06:22 -05:00
Tools [circt-bmc] Add LowerToBMC Pass (#7343) 2024-07-24 11:01:12 +01:00
Transforms [StringDebugInfoPred] Workaround FusedLoc bytecode issue (#7375) 2024-07-23 12:40:26 +09:00
CMakeLists.txt [circt-lec] Port to SMT dialect based compiler pipeline (#6908) 2024-04-21 08:06:39 +02:00